Threat To Kill The District President Of Karni Sena In Varanasi, Police Registered A Case

This threat was received on December 19 after a memorandum was submitted demanding EWS simplification.

Jagran correspondent, Varanasi. A serious case of threatening to kill Shri Rashtriya Rajput Karni Sena District President Alok Kumar Singh over phone and character assassination on social media has come to light. In this regard, the victim had given a written complaint to the Police Commissioner, Commissionerate Varanasi. On which the Cantt Police has registered a case on Sunday.

In the complaint letter, Karni Sena District President Alok Kumar Singh said that he is a resident of Parvati Nagar Colony, Pandeypur and is associated with social work. On December 19, 2025, he along with State President Rakesh Singh Raghuvanshi had submitted a memorandum to the District Magistrate demanding simplification of EWS. The organization had postponed the proposed protest after the District Magistrate gave positive assurance.

According to the complaint, on December 20, 2025, at around 9.29 am, Vikrant Singh, said to be the BJP Mandal President of Palhana area of ​​Azamgarh district, called on his mobile phone, abused him and threatened to kill him. It is alleged that the caller seriously threatened the applicant by using derogatory words against the organization and administration.

The victim says that the audio recording of the said conversation is safe with him, which has been handed over to the police through a pen drive. Apart from this, the accused was also continuously trying to tarnish the image of the applicant and the administration by making fake and fabricated allegations on social media platforms.
